NCPD Nabs Pair Responsible for String of Break Ins

Written by Long Island News & PR  |  29. March 2014

Syosset, NY - March 29th, 2014 - The Second Squad reports two arrests for Burglary which occurred on Thursday, March 27, 2014 at 2:54 A.M. in Syosset.
 
According to detectives, Nicholas P. Mustakas, 19, of 17 Vernon Avenue, East Norwich and Nicole E. Ottaiano, 23, of 7 Mariners Walk, Oyster Bay, were located and arrested in Syosset for a Burglary which occurred at a Singleworth Street, Oyster Bay home on Wednesday, March 26, 2014.  An investigation found the suspects to be in possession of stolen property from the burglary including electronics and jewelry.  During this investigation it was also discovered they burglarized the same home on Thursday, January 9, 2014 and a second home located on Muttontown Lane, East Norwich on Sunday, January 26, 2014 and Sunday, February 16, 2014 in which undisclosed items were taken.
 
The defendants are charged with four counts of Burglary 2nd degree and two counts of Criminal Possession of Stolen Property 4th degree and were scheduled to be arraigned on Friday, March 28, 2014 at First District Court in Hempstead.
